  CONSIDERATION OF RESOLUTION
  (Regular Calendar)

  Senator Iverson asked and received unanimous consent to take up
  for immediate consideration Senate Concurrent Resolution 119.

  Senate Concurrent Resolution 119

  On motion of Senator Iverson, Senate Concurrent Resolution 119,
  a concurrent resolution relating to a study of the issues involving
  railroad rights-of-way crossings by utilities, with report of committee
  recommending passage, was taken up for consideration.

  Senator Iverson offered amendment S-5613, filed by him on
  April 25, 2000, to page 2 of the resolution, and moved its adoption.

  Amendment S-5613 was adopted by a voice vote.

  Senator Iverson moved the adoption of Senate Concurrent
  Resolution 119, as amended, which motion prevailed by a voice vote.

  IMMEDIATELY MESSAGED

  Senator Iverson asked and received unanimous consent that
  House File 2519 and Senate Concurrent Resolution 119 be
  immediately messaged to the House.
